About this trial
Untreated anxiety undermines long-term physical and emotional wellbeing, especially among college students, with rates worsening since the onset of the COVID-19 pandemic. Cognitive Behavioral Therapy (CBT) is the leading evidence-based intervention for anxiety, but many students fail to complete exercises between CBT sessions, reducing its effectiveness. Socially assistive robots (SARs) help promote adherence to home-based practice in the context of elder care, social skill learning, and physical therapy, but it is unknown how SARs can enhance CBT. The specific objective of this research is to develop personalized CBT SARs that can support CBT compliance for college students with anxiety. To meet the goals of the proposed work, these studies will determine how SAR personalization based on implicit and explicit feedback can help promote greater CBT compliance and anxiety reduction outcomes for students.

Trial design
Treatments tested in this trial
- Explicit CBT SAR Personalization for 6 weeks
- Implicit CBT SAR Personalization for 6 weeks
- Control CBT SAR for 6 weeks
